Fortinet Down Over 27%, on Pace for Record Percent Decrease -- Data Talk

Dow Jones08-07

Fortinet, Inc. $(FTNT)$ is currently at $70.23, down $26.35 or 27.28%

 

--Would be lowest close since Aug. 9, 2024, when it closed at $69.69

--Would be largest percent decrease on record (Based on available data back to Nov. 18, 2009)

--Currently down six of the past eight days

--Down 29.7% month-to-date

--Down 25.67% year-to-date

--Down 38.7% from its all-time closing high of $114.57 on Feb. 19, 2025

--Up 2.26% from 52 weeks ago (Aug. 8, 2024), when it closed at $68.68

--Down 38.7% from its 52-week closing high of $114.57 on Feb. 19, 2025

--Up 2.26% from its 52-week closing low of $68.68 on Aug. 8, 2024

--Traded as low as $70.12; lowest intraday level since Aug. 13, 2024, when it hit $69.65

--Down 27.4% at today's intraday low; largest intraday percent decrease on record (Based on available data back to Nov. 18, 2009)

--Worst performer in the S&P 500 today

--Fifth most active stock in the S&P 500 today

--Worst performer in the Nasdaq 100 today

--Fifth most active stock in the Nasdaq 100 today

 

All data as of 10:02:25 AM ET

 

Source: Dow Jones Market Data, FactSet
